Rodrigo cards by year
| Year | Cards | Top card | Value |
|---|---|---|---|
| 2020 | 1 | 2020 Panini Select UEFA Euro #35 | $3.25 |
| 2019 | 4 | 2019 Panini Chronicles #104 | $26.48 |
| 2018 | 1 | 2018 Topps Chrome UEFA Champions League #60 | $26.50 |
